Integration and contact management features to evaluate

Key integration and contact-management features determine how smoothly supervision workflows run between an eSignature tool and a CRM like vtiger.

Contact sync

Two-way or one-way synchronization between CRM contacts and eSignature address books ensures requests use current contact details and ownership metadata, reducing duplicate requests and manual lookups.

Organization hierarchies

Support for parent-child organization records and mapped fields allows supervised approvals to reflect organizational structures and route documents to correct approvers based on role or department.

Template mapping

Field and data mapping from CRM records into reusable templates reduces manual entry, enforces consistent data placement, and speeds supervised document preparation for repeatable workflows.

Role-based routing

Configurable signer and reviewer roles with sequential or parallel routing lets organizations enforce supervisory sign-offs and conditional approval paths based on contact attributes.

Best practices for supervised signing and contact governance

Adopt consistent practices to reduce errors, maintain compliance, and keep supervision traceable across systems.

Maintain consistent signer identification and document labeling
Use standardized naming conventions for templates and include explicit signer roles and required fields. Document labels linked to organization IDs improve searchability and audit clarity across CRM and eSignature systems.
Enable role-based permissions and least privilege
Limit administrative controls to a small group, grant users only necessary rights for their tasks, and review permissions periodically to prevent unauthorized access to supervised transactions.
Use templates for repeatable supervised processes
Templates reduce configuration drift, ensure required approvals are present, and provide a consistent audit baseline for supervised signatures and retention policies.
Document retention and audit planning
Define retention schedules, export procedures for records, and ensure audit logs are preserved in a tamper-evident format aligned with ESIGN, UETA, and applicable organizational policies.
